Chocolate cookies

Okay so I got this recipe from the bbc good food site. http://www.bbcgoodfood.com/recipes/1155648/basic-adaptable-cookie-dough. It is just a basic recipe that you can add your own stuff to, which I did, instead of using 280g of flour I used 290g flour and 80g cocoa powder. I also added 50g of dark chocolate chips and 50g of white chocolate chips. I also ended up putting the whole egg in as the egg white just went straight in, that's one of my biggest problems I am no good at breaking an egg.
It also says in the recipe to put the dough in the freezer for an hour, well I read the comments and someone said to put in fridge otherwise you have to wait for it to thaw out. I also ended up making mine in to balls after cutting them as I felt when I cut them it lost it shape, I just pressed down on them after to shape them into cookies.
